  • Typical research dosing for Ipamorelin monotherapy ranges from 200–300 mcg per administration, administered 1–3 times daily depending on study design. At 300 mcg, mean GH elevation peaks at 8.1 ng/mL within 20 minutes and returns to baseline by 90 minutes. CJC-1295 no DAC monotherapy uses 100–200 mcg per dose, producing a slower rise to peak GH (6.2 ng/mL at 45 minutes) with sustained elevation lasting 120–150 minutes. Combination protocols typically pair 100 mcg CJC-1295 no DAC with 200–250 mcg Ipamorelin, administered simultaneously via subcutaneous injection.
  • The synergy becomes measurable at these doses: combined administration produces mean peak GH concentrations of 12–15 ng/mL. Significantly higher than the sum of individual monotherapy peaks would predict. This is not arithmetic addition; it is pathway amplification. The GHRH component reduces somatostatin brake strength, allowing the GHRP component to operate at higher efficiency. Studies in aging cohorts (mean age 62 years) showed that combination therapy restored GH secretory dynamics closer to those observed in younger subjects (mean age 28 years), while monotherapy produced only partial restoration.
